Abstract: This paper demonstrates the application of artificial neural networks (ANNs) in predicting mean monthly streamflow. The estimation of flow is very important for reservoir operation policy; therefore, in this study, based on the monthly flow data obtained from the Turkey State of Water Works, ANNs have been used to predict river flow. Autoregressive (AR) models have also been applied to the same data. The performance of the neural network is compared with that of the statistical method.
